This formalizes the practice of maintaining structured project context files alongside your code so AI assistants (and your team) stay aligned across sessions. You get five core artifacts: product.md for vision, tech-stack.md for dependencies, workflow.md for practices, product-guidelines.md for communication style, and tracks.md as a work registry. The workflow is context first, then spec and plan, then implement. It handles both greenfield setup and brownfield extraction from existing codebases. The real value is institutional memory and consistency. Instead of re-explaining your architecture and conventions every conversation, you point Claude at your conductor directory and it knows how you work.
